Overview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ER

Epileptic seizures and migraine prevention are key applications of the extended-release Divaxee-OD 750mg tablet. It's also sometimes prescribed for bipolar disorder management, either independently or as part of a broader treatment regimen. Dosage and frequency are determined individually by your physician to optimize symptom control. Administer this medication at the same time daily, with or without food, for consistent efficacy; noticeable effects usually appear within a couple of weeks. Continuous use, as directed, is crucial; missed doses or abrupt cessation can lead to seizure recurrence or condition exacerbation. Gradual discontinuation is essential. Commonly reported side effects include headache, visual blurring, nausea, vomiting, dizziness, fatigue, imbalance, easy bruising, and hypothermia. While most are mild and transient, persistent or bothersome symptoms warrant medical consultation. Report skin rashes or redness immediately. Prolonged use may reduce bone density (osteoporosis), increasing fracture risk. Suicidal ideation or behavior is a rare but serious potential side effect; report any mood changes to your doctor promptly. Prior to initiating treatment, inform your doctor of any history of cardiac issues, hepatic or renal impairment, urinary difficulties, depression, or suicidal tendencies. Numerous drug interactions are possible; provide a comprehensive medication list to ensure safety. Consult your physician before altering Divaxee-OD 750mg tablet usage during pregnancy. Alcohol consumption should be minimized due to potential side effect intensification and increased seizure risk. Regular blood tests, pre- and post-treatment, are typically needed for optimal dose management.

How to use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ER:

Follow your doctor's instructions precisely regarding dosage and treatment length for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ER. Ingest the tablet whole; avoid chewing, crushing, or fracturing it. This extended-release medication can be administered with or without food, though consistent timing is recommended.

How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ER works:

Epileptic seizures are managed by Divaxee-OD 750 Extended-Release tablets, an anticonvulsant that reduces heightened, irregular neuronal firing in the brain.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Concomitant use of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ER and alcohol can lead to significant somnolence.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Use of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ER is contraindicated during pregnancy due to established fetal risks. Exceptions may exist in life-threatening circumstances where the physician deems the potential benefit outweighs the risk. Physician consultation is essential.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Extended-release Divaxee-OD 750 mg tablets are considered safe for use while breastfeeding. Research in humans indicates minimal drug transfer to breast milk, posing no known risk to the infant.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Driving ability may be impaired by the use of Divaxee-OD 750 Extended-Release Tablets, due to potential side effects.

KidneyKid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Renal impairment does not necessitate dosage modification for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ER, which is considered safe in such patients.

LiverLiverUNSAFE

Extended-release Divaxee-OD 750 mg tablets are contraindicated for individuals with hepatic impairment and should be avoided. Physician cons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ER :

Should you forget to take a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ER, ingest it immediately upon remembrance.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ing pattern.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ER

Always consult your doctor before discontinuing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ER. Withdrawal should be gradual and supervised to minimize potential side effects like symptom recurrence, irritability, anxiety, dizziness, and tremors.
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ER may be used to stabilize mood in patients experiencing rapid mood swings. Its mechanism of action involves calming brain hyperactivity associated with these mood changes.
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ER can cause weight gain, possibly due to increased appetite. Manage your diet and exercise to minimize this risk. Consult your doctor if weight gain is a concern.
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ER can cause drowsiness. Refrain from driving or activities requiring alertness until you understand its effects on you.
Hair loss is a possible side effect of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ER, typically temporary and related to dosage. Consult your doctor if this side effect concerns you or continues.
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ER can cause liver damage, particularly within the first six months of treatment. Symptoms may include nausea, vomiting, appetite loss, stomach pain, dark urine, facial swelling, and jaundice. Liver function tests are crucial before starting and regularly during the initial six months, especially for high-risk individuals or those with pre-existing liver conditions.
Refrain from alcohol during your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ER treatment. Combining alcohol with this medication may increase drowsiness, dizziness, or lightheadedness.
Before starting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ER treatment, your doctor may order blood tests. These may include a complete blood count (with platelets), bleeding time, and coagulation studies to help prevent unexpected bleeding or bruising. Liver function tests are also recommended before and, for high-risk patients or those with liver disease history, regularly during the initial six months of treatment.
Severe abdominal pain, nausea, and vomiting may indicate pancreatitis. Seek immediate medical attention if you experience these symptoms. Your doctor may order a serum amylase test; a positive result requires immediate medication cessation.
Divaxee-OD 750 Tablet ER overdose can lead to headaches, blurred vision (from constricted pupils), reduced reflexes, confusion, and fatigue. Additional symptoms may include muscle weakness, seizures, loss of consciousness, altered behavior, and respiratory problems like rapid breathing, shortness of breath, or chest pain. Seek immediate medical help if an overdose occurs.
